首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

pg_lo_read

(PHP 4 >= 4.2.0, PHP 5, PHP 7)

pg_lo_read - 读取一个大对象

描述

代码语言:javascript
复制
string pg_lo_read ( resource $large_object [, int $len = 8192 ] )

pg_lo_read()len从大对象中读取至多字节并将其作为字符串返回。

要使用大对象接口,必须将其放在事务块中。

注意:这个函数过去被称为pg_loread()

参数

large_object

PostgreSQL大对象(LOB)资源,由pg_lo_open()返回。

len

可选的最大返回字节数。

返回值

包含len来自大对象字节的字符串,或者FALSE出错。

例子

Example #1 pg_lo_read() example

代码语言:javascript
复制
<?php
???$doc_oid?=?189762345;
???$database?=?pg_connect("dbname=jacarta");
???pg_query($database,?"begin");
???$handle?=?pg_lo_open($database,?$doc_oid,?"r");
???$data?=?pg_lo_read($handle,?50000);
???pg_query($database,?"commit");
???echo?$data;
?>

扫码关注腾讯云开发者

领取腾讯云代金券

http://www.vxiaotou.com